{{flavour|A mighty efreet, captured by some wizard and bound into a bronze flask. Breaking the flask&amp;#039;s seal will release it to wreak havoc - possibly on you.}}&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
A &am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;bottled efreet&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a one-time use evocable item which releases an [[efreet]] armed with a [[scimitar]] of [[flaming]]. Whether this efreet decides to serve you or attack you depends on your [[Evocations]] skill and your choice of [[god]]. Worshipers of any good god ([[Zin]], [[Elyvilon]], or [[the Shining One]]) always summon hostile efreets. Anyone else has a 50+(5×(Evocations/3))% chance of summoning a friendly efreet:&lt;br /&gt;

==Strategy==&lt;br /&gt;
While having an allied efreet can be useful, be aware that it will create a trail of flame [[cloud]]s behind it. This will be trouble for any other allied monsters you have following you, particularly [[undead]] monsters without regeneration, or fire-vulnerable [[ice beast]]s. Since it&amp;#039;s an actual monster and not a summon, it may be better simply to kill it for free flaming weapon it carries (they make excellent anti-[[hydra]] weapons).&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Usually, hydras will kill your allied efreets quickly in melee, as the demons have low HP and don&amp;#039;t blink. You can collect the weapon later if you manage to lure the hydra away or kill it yourself.&lt;br /&gt;

==History==&lt;br /&gt;
Bottled efreets were removed in [[0.14]].&lt;/div&gt;</summary>
